Petite French Bisque Poupee Attributed to Dehors

12" (30 cm.) Pale bisque swivel head on kid-edged bisque shoulder plate,extra articulation of the neck allowing head to tilt forward and lean side to side (as well as swivel),cobalt blue glass eyes,painted lashes,lightly feathered brows,accented nostrils,closed mouth with very pale accented lips,ears pierced into head,blonde mohair wig in original coiffure,kid poupee body with shapely torso,gusset-jointing of knees,beautifully costumed in cut-work cotton day dress,undergarments,original leather shoes with brown silk bows. Condition: generally excellent. Comments: attributed to Alexandre Dehors who deposed the neck articulation system in 1866. Value Points: very dear petite poupee with beautiful bisque and eyes,rare articulation,lovely costume.
